Starting up a new business venture can be a hugely daunting venture, especially when you’re hoping to tap into a niche market. There are many advantages of setting up a niche business; first and foremost you will have eliminated most of your competition before you have even launched. Secondly, you will have a laser focused target audience to aim your marketing strategies at.
Having a focused idea is not the only element you need to succeed as a niche business, you also need to make your business stand out from the others within your niche market. Let’s say you want to open up a yoga studio aimed solely at pregnant women and mothers with babies. This is a concentrated idea which will set your business apart from other rivalling yoga studios. Now you need some other innovative ideas to make your business striking and eye-catching to potential customers. What is your unique selling point that will make ladies want to come and take yoga classes with you? This week on the podcast, I am joined by Nate Guadagni. Nate is the founder of Bo Yoga®, an accessible blend of gentle yoga, qi gong (Chee Gong) and meditation. He is the inventor of the new Balance Bar prop; a flexible, padded lightweight staff which helps with balance, alignment and mobility making yoga safer and more approachable.
Nate Guadagni has taught yoga, qi gong and meditation full time for over thirteen years and has managed six successful wellness centers in three major US cities. On top of that, Nate is a business badass, and on this episode we talk about the importance of having an email list and how to grow your email subscribers to 1,000 or more engaged people!
On this episode, we talk about how to identify your target market, how to determine your irresistible gift for your audience, how to get people to sign up for your email list, creating great automated emails, how to choose an email software, and how to nurture your email list once people are on it. Nate shares how to decide how often to send email campaigns, what to include in your email newsletters, and much more.
